Output e508ad02c5859775981bcd11c263f531ff4cb9137f2a89abaf7d895293a089a6:0

value
68602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fd309f4ff09280c6e808038d82a52e568f2b251 OP_EQUAL
address
34bHgjHq4kZtiYFSSRA5DFM8eJLACBT17i
transaction
e508ad02c5859775981bcd11c263f531ff4cb9137f2a89abaf7d895293a089a6
confirmations
269587
spent
true